The QualCert Level 1 Award in Quality Control (QC) is a foundational course designed to introduce learners to the essential principles and practices of quality control across various industries. This beginner-level qualification offers a clear and practical understanding of how quality is maintained in manufacturing, service, and production environments. Whether you’re entering the workforce, exploring a new career path, or aiming to boost your employability, this course provides the ideal starting point to develop your quality assurance knowledge.
Learners will gain key insights into the role of quality control in ensuring consistent product and service standards. Topics covered include the basics of quality assurance, the use of measurement tools and techniques, standard operating procedures, and the importance of compliance with quality standards. The course is structured to be highly accessible, with clear examples, practical activities, and real-world case studies to reinforce learning outcomes. No prior experience in quality control is required, making it suitable for school leavers, job seekers, or entry-level employees.
The Level 1 Award in QC is aligned with international quality frameworks and is recognized as a valuable credential by employers across multiple sectors, including manufacturing, logistics, retail, and healthcare. By completing this course, learners will not only improve their understanding of quality control concepts but also gain the confidence to contribute to quality improvement initiatives within their organizations. The qualification also lays the groundwork for progression to more advanced QC and QA certifications.

Qualification Title | QualCert Level 1 Award in Quality Control (QC) |
Level | Level 1 |
Total Qualification Time | 12 hours |
Guided Learning Hours | 9 |
Assessment | Pass or fail Internally assessed and verified by centre staff External quality assurance by QualCert verifiers |
To enrol in the QualCert Level 1 Award in Quality Control (QC), applicants must meet the following entry criteria:
Minimum Age
- Applicants must be 19 years of age or older at the time of registration.
Educational Background
- Completion of primary or lower secondary education is recommended
- No formal qualifications in quality control are required.
Work Experience
- No prior experience is necessary, but exposure to manufacturing or service environments can be beneficial.
English Language Proficiency
- Basic English skills (CEFR A2 or equivalent) are required to understand course materials and complete assessments.
The QualCert Level 1 Award in Quality Control (QC)consists of 3 mandatory units . Candidates must complete all of the following Mandatory units.
Mandatory Units of QualCert Level 1 Award in Quality Control (QC)
Unit Reference Number | Unit Title | Cerdits Hours |
---|---|---|
QC01001 – 1 | Introduction to Quality Control | 1 |
QC01001 – 2 | Inspection Techniques for Civil Projects | 1 |
QC01001 – 3 | Understanding Quality Standards in Civil Work | 1 |
Upon successful completion of the QualCert Level 1 Award in Quality Control (QC), learners will be able to:
1. Introduction to Quality Control
- Understand the basic principles and objectives of quality control in civil engineering.
- Identify the role of quality control in ensuring project success and meeting client expectations.
- Recognize key components of a Quality Management System (QMS).
2. Inspection Techniques for Civil Projects
- Learn fundamental inspection methods used in civil projects, including visual and measurement-based inspections.
- Identify common defects and non-conformities in construction materials and workmanship.
- Understand the importance of inspection records and documentation in quality assurance.
3. Understanding Quality Standards in Civil Work
- Gain an overview of international quality standards (e.g., ISO 9001) and their relevance to civil projects.
- Understand the significance of adhering to construction codes, specifications, and industry best practices.
- Learn how to align project deliverables with quality standards to meet regulatory and client requirements.
